Key AI hub China restricts schoolchildren’s use of the tech
Key Points China is restricting how much children can use generative artificial intelligence in schools, according to a local release citing the Ministry of Education. Primary school students are prohibited from using unrestricted generative AI tools on their own, although an instructor may use the tech to assist in teaching, according to the local government […]

Stocks making the biggest moves premarket: Nvidia, Super Micro, American Eagle Outfitters, UnitedHealth and more
Check out the companies making headlines before the bell. American Eagle Outfitters — The retailer tumbled 11% in early trading. American Eagle on Tuesday withdrew its 2025 guidance “due to macro uncertainty.” The company, faced with slow sales and steep discounting, also took $75 million in write-offs related to spring and summer merchandise. Stocks making the biggest moves before the bell: UnitedHealth, Rigetti Computing, Coinbase, Hertz and more
Check out the companies making headlines in premarket trading. UnitedHealth — Shares dropped 7% in the premarket Tuesday after the company announced it was suspending its 2025 outlook due to higher-than-expected medical expenditures. UnitedHealth also announced CEO Andrew Witty was stepping down, effective immediately, for personal reasons. Stephen Hemsley will replace Witty as chief executive. […]

The number of ‘tariff’ mentions soar past ‘AI’ on earnings calls as Trump’s trade fight alters outlook
Move over artificial intelligence. There’s a new hot topic on corporate earnings calls in 2025: tariffs. The word “tariffs” has come up on more than 350 earnings calls of S & P 500 -listed companies reporting first quarter results, according to a CNBC analysis of call transcripts compiled by AlphaSense.
